Northern Ballet Theatre Romeo and Juliet
Edinburgh Festival Theatre
HAVING been dogged by ill-fortune for the past 18 months, it
comes as no small relief to discover Northern Ballet Theatre can
still come up with the goods.
Losing two artistic directors in as many years can't be easy,
neither can finding your offices and costume department ravaged by
fire. And as for their disastrous dabbling with gothic horror,
Jekyll and Hyde, the less said the better.
But, as the great mastermind behind the company's current
production once said, all's well that ends well.
